What is the color code for Lilac?

Hex color code for Lilac color is #dd8feb. RGB color code for lilac color is rgb(221, 143, 235).

What is the RGB value of #dd8feb?

The RGB value corresponding to the hexadecimal color code #dd8feb is rgb(221, 143, 235). These values represent the intensities of the red, green, and blue components of the color, respectively. Here, '221' indicates the intensity of the red component, '143' represents the green component's intensity, and '235' denotes the blue component's intensity. Combined in these specific proportions, these three color components create the color represented by #dd8feb.
